A pastor friend recently shared these powerful thoughts with me:
It seems to me that much suffering comes through broken relationships -- places
where the enemy comes and seeks out who he can destroy.
We are told to
stand firm. Don't fight like the world fights. Be strong in our faith. Then God
will restore, support and strengthen us. If we duke it out like the world does, we lose the opportunity to be light in a dark situation.
However if we
humble ourselves, come under God's authority and stand firm, He will place us on
a firm foundation.
1 Peter 5:5b-11 (GWT) Furthermore, all of you must serve each other with humility, because God opposes the arrogant but favors the humble. 6 Be humbled by God’s power so that when the right time comes he will honor you.
7 Turn all your anxiety over to God because he cares for you. 8 Keep your mind clear, and be alert. Your opponent the devil is prowling around like a roaring lion as he looks for someone to devour. 9 Be firm in the faith and resist him, knowing that other believers throughout the world are going through the same kind of suffering. 10 God, who shows you his kindness and who has called you through Christ Jesus to his eternal glory, will restore you, strengthen you, make you strong, and support you as you suffer for a little while. 11 Power belongs to him forever. Amen.

The Key to Being Humble
Let's remember that the key to being humble is
being grateful lest we become proud in our "humility".
-- Dr. Jerry Porter, General Superintendent Church of the Nazarene
We can only truly humble ourselves in the sight of the Lord by thanking Him again and again for the extreme expression of His love towards us and for being grateful for the plans He has for us --whatever those plans may be and wherever those plans may take us.
Think about it. Even at the tomb of Lazarus, we know Jesus was humble, because before calling Lazarus out of the grave, God the Son gave thanks to God the Father for hearing His prayer.

Sunday, August 21, 2011
He Heard Our Prayer
(21) And there by the Ahava Canal, I gave orders for all of us to fast and humble ourselves before our God. We prayed that He would give us a safe journey and protect us, our children, and our goods as we traveled. (22) For I was ashamed to ask the king for soldiers and horsemen to accompany us and protect us from enemies along the way. After all, we had told the king, “Our God’s hand of protection is on all who worship Him, but His fierce anger rages against those who abandon Him.” (23) So we fasted and earnestly prayed that our God would take care of us, and He heard our prayer.
-- Ezra 8:21-23 (GNT)

A Palm Sunday Proclamation: "I Will Go!"
Today is Palm Sunday 2011. Some 2,000 years ago, King Jesus rode a donkey into Jerusalem to announce in His own humble way that His Holy Kingdom was underway. On that day, He was also declaring A Palm Sunday Proclamation that all of Heaven understood totally. Yes, as Jesus humbled Himself on Palm Sunday, He was proclaiming that "He would go to the Cross on Good Friday."

"GOD, I NEED YOU!"
I was in a prayer session with about 70 leaders from our local church this past Monday night. It was the most honest season of corporate honesty before God I remember being immersed in ever. One precious young lady, with deep cries from the depths of her desperate soul, prayed this four-word, heart-wrenching prayer to the top of her voice: "GOD, I NEED YOU! GOD, I NEED YOU!"
Her honest crying immediately gave way to our humble crying. It was indeed 2 Chronicles 7:14 illustrated. I have been echoing that prayer ever since and will surely echo it for many days to come:
"GOD, I NEED YOU! GOD, I NEED YOU!
In the Name of Jesus. Amen and Amen."
Confess your sins to each other and pray for each other so that you may be healed. The earnest prayer of a (one) righteous person has great power and wonderful results. -- James 5:16 (NLT)

Seven Verbs for Revival
Then if my people who are called by my name will humble themselves and pray and seek my face and turn from their wicked ways, I will hear from heaven and will forgive their sins and heal their land. -- 2 Chronicles 7:14 (NLT)
Could it be that God's simple, yet profound formula for revival is all written down in the form of seven verbs in 2 Chronicles 7:14?
In this verse there are four verbs for us and three for God:
If we will...
(1) humble (2) pray (3) seek (4) turn?
God says He will...
(5) hear (6) forgive (7) heal!
